Costs Associated with Different Shipping Modes

Air Freight: Speed at a Higher Cost

Air freight is the go-to for time-sensitive shipments but comes at a higher price. Costs can range widely; for example, shipping a 500kg pallet might cost between $3 to $5 per kilogram. This mode is best suited for high-value, low-volume goods or urgent deliveries.

 

Sea Freight: Budget-friendly for Large Shipments

Sea freight to nearby ports followed by onward transportation to Tajikistan is a cost-efficient choice for bulky shipments. The cost for a standard 20-foot container may vary from $1,500 to $2,500, depending on the port of departure and the season. FCL shipments generally offer better rates per cubic meter compared to LCL, making it a preferred option for larger volumes.

 

Rail Freight: A Balanced Option

Rail freight strikes a balance between cost and speed, especially for shipments that are too large for air freight but need quicker delivery than sea freight offers. Shipping a container by rail from China to Tajikistan could cost around $4,000 to $6,000, influenced by the cargo’s weight and volume.

 

Road Freight: Flexible and Direct

For road freight, costs are highly variable, depending on the route and cargo type. Transporting goods by truck might range from $2,500 to $4,000 for a full truckload. Road freight provides a flexible option for medium-sized shipments that don’t fit the constraints of air or rail freight.

Transit Times Across Different Shipping Modes

Air Freight: The Speed King

Air freight stands out for its speed, offering the quickest route from China to Tajikistan with transit times ranging from 1 to 3 days. This option is ideal for time-sensitive shipments, albeit at a higher cost. Major airports, such as those in Beijing and Dushanbe, serve as key hubs for these air routes.

 

Sea Freight to Inland Transport: The Slow but Cost-Effective Route

Given Tajikistan’s landlocked position, sea freight involves additional inland transportation, usually from Chinese ports to Tajikistan via road or rail. This journey can take anywhere from 30 to 45 days, making it the slowest but often the most economical option, especially for bulky shipments.

 

Rail Freight: Balancing Speed and Cost

Rail freight offers a middle ground, benefiting from the direct rail links established under the Belt and Road Initiative. Transit times from China to Tajikistan via rail can range from 12 to 18 days, providing a reliable and reasonably priced option for many types of cargo.

 

Road Freight: Direct but Variable

Road freight provides a direct and flexible route, with transit times largely dependent on the cargo’s origin and destination within China and Tajikistan. On average, the journey might take 15 to 25 days, subject to road conditions, border crossings, and regulatory checks.

Understanding DDP in Express Shipping

Delivered Duty Paid (DDP) is a shipping agreement where the seller assumes all the risks and costs associated with delivering goods to the buyer’s designated location, including transportation fees, customs duties, and taxes. This arrangement simplifies the process for the buyer and is often used in express shipping to expedite the clearance and delivery of goods.

Overview of the Most Efficient and Commonly Used Shipping Routes

The New Silk Road

The revival of the ancient Silk Road, through the Belt and Road Initiative, has significantly enhanced the rail and road freight corridors between China and Central Asia, including Tajikistan. This route offers a blend of speed and cost-efficiency, particularly for heavy and bulk goods.

 

China-Central Asia West Asia Corridor

This corridor, facilitating both rail and road transport, connects major Chinese cities directly to Central Asia, passing through Kazakhstan before reaching Tajikistan. It’s renowned for reducing transit times and offering a viable alternative to traditional sea routes.

 

Key Ports in China and Tajikistan for Shipping

Major Chinese Ports for Exports to Tajikistan

Shanghai Port

As the world’s busiest container port, Shanghai provides extensive shipping services and has advanced facilities that contribute to the efficiency and lower costs of shipments heading towards Tajikistan.

 

Shenzhen Port

Located in southern China, Shenzhen is pivotal for shipments that originate closer to the Pearl River Delta, offering diverse routes and competitive shipping rates.

 

Guangzhou Port

Guangzhou serves as a key port for exporters located in the central and northern parts of China, with its vast array of services and connectivity to inland transportation networks enhancing its appeal.

 

Major Tajikistan Ports for Imports from China

Tajikistan, being landlocked, relies on overland routes for the final leg of the shipping journey. Key entry points include Dushanbe and Khujand, where goods are received via road or rail from neighboring countries’ ports. These cities act as logistic hubs, equipped with facilities to handle the unloading, storage, and distribution of goods throughout Tajikistan.

FAQ: Shipping from China to Tajikistan

What is the cheapest way to ship goods from China to Tajikistan?

The cheapest shipping method typically depends on the size and weight of your shipment. For large and heavy shipments, sea freight (combined with road or rail for inland transport) tends to be the most cost-effective. For smaller shipments, rail freight offers a good balance between cost and transit time.

How long does it take to ship from China to Tajikistan?

Transit times vary by shipping method. Air freight is the fastest, with deliveries usually within 3 to 7 days. Rail freight takes about 10 to 20 days, and road freight can take 7 to 14 days. Sea freight combined with inland transportation can take the longest, usually around 30 to 45 days.

Can I track my shipment from China to Tajikistan?

Yes, most carriers and freight forwarders offer tracking services that allow you to monitor your shipment's progress in real-time. Ensure you obtain a tracking number or link when your goods are dispatched.

What are the main ports in China for shipping to Tajikistan?

The main Chinese ports used for exports to Tajikistan include Shanghai, Shenzhen, and Guangzhou. These ports offer extensive facilities and services that facilitate efficient shipping processes.

Do I need a freight forwarder for shipping from China to Tajikistan?

While not mandatory, using a freight forwarder can simplify the shipping process significantly. Freight forwarders have expertise in logistics management, customs clearance, and compliance, making them invaluable, especially for businesses without extensive shipping experience.

How do I choose a freight forwarder for shipping from China to Tajikistan?

Select a forwarder with experience in China-Tajikistan shipments, a robust network of carriers, and a comprehensive range of services (including customs brokerage and tracking). Assess their reputation and reliability through reviews or referrals.

What documents are required for shipping from China to Tajikistan?

Required documents typically include a Commercial Invoice, Packing List, Bill of Lading (B/L or BoL), and possibly Certificates of Origin. For specific goods, additional permits or certificates may be required. Your freight forwarder or customs broker can provide detailed guidance.

How can I minimize customs delays when shipping to Tajikistan?

To minimize delays, ensure all documentation is complete, accurate, and submitted on time. It's also beneficial to have a clear understanding of Tajikistan's import regulations and restrictions. Working with a knowledgeable freight forwarder can help navigate these challenges efficiently.

Are there any prohibited items for shipping from China to Tajikistan?

Both China and Tajikistan have lists of restricted or prohibited items for export and import, respectively. Common prohibited items include hazardous materials, certain chemicals, and illegal substances. Always verify the latest regulations prior to shipping.

Can I ship personal effects from China to Tajikistan?

Yes, personal effects can be shipped, but they are subject to different regulations and may require specific documentation, including a detailed inventory list. Consult with your carrier or freight forwarder to understand the requirements and process.
